πŸ” The Loop Will Repeat Until You Learn

Have you noticed how the same problems keep repeating in your life? Different faces, different places—but the same lesson?

That’s not bad luck. That’s a lesson you haven’t learned yet.

Whether you call it God, the Universe, the Ancestors, Allah, Buddha, Jesus, or your Higher Self—it doesn’t matter.

Something greater is trying to upgrade your character so you can fully embody the vision you've been holding.

You want the breakthrough? The dream job? That million-rand moment? πŸ’Έ

Can the version of you right now hold it?

If not, life will throw you into fire—not to destroy you, but to burn away what’s weak and forge what’s strong. πŸ”₯


πŸ›‘️ Your Challenges Are a Training Ground

  • πŸ’Ž A diamond isn’t beautiful straight from the earth. It needs pressure, friction, and cutting.
  • 🏺 A clay pot (ukhamba) doesn’t shape itself. It’s molded, baked, and hardened in fire.
  • πŸ›‘️ A warrior isn’t born—they’re built in battle.

In the same way, you are being carved into something unshakable.

Every hardship is shaping your spirit, building your faith, sharpening your clarity. So instead of asking “Why me?” ask:

“What is this teaching me?”
“Who am I becoming through this?”

🧠 It’s Not Witchcraft, It’s a Wake-Up Call

Let’s be real. Sometimes we say:

  • “It’s bad luck.”
  • “It’s jealousy.”
  • “It’s witchcraft.”

But what if it’s not that deep?

What if it’s you ignoring the lesson?

Life will humble you until you surrender to what it’s trying to show you. Not every battle is external. Sometimes the real fight is happening inside. πŸ₯Š
